What Are Stable Coins?

Stable coins are cryptocurrencies designed to maintain a stable value by pegging themselves to assets like the US dollar, euro, or gold. Unlike volatile c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in or Ethereum, stable coins provide price stability, making them useful for transactions, savings, and hedging against market fluctuations.

There are three main types of stable coins:

  • Fiat-collateralized: Backed by government currencies held in reserves.
  • Crypto-collateralized: Secured by other cryptocurrencies held in smart contracts.
  • Algorithmic: Use algorithms and smart contracts to control supply and demand.

The 7 Best Stable Coins 2026

Here are the seven most reliable and widely used stable coins to consider this year:

  1. Tether (USDT): The largest and most popular stable coin, pegged to the US dollar.
  2. USD Coin (USDC): Known for strong regulatory compliance and transparency.
  3. Binance USD (BUSD): Backed by Binance exchange, offering liquidity and security.
  4. DAI: A decentralized, crypto-collateralized stable coin managed by the MakerDAO protocol.
  5. TrueUSD (TUSD): Transparent with frequent attestations of fiat reserves.
  6. Pax Dollar (USDP): Regulated stable coin with strong compliance standards.
  7. Gemini Dollar (GUSD): Issued by Gemini exchange, insured and regulated.

Stable Coins Comparison Table

Stable Coin Type Pegged Asset Issuer Regulatory Compliance
Tether (USDT) Fiat-Collateralized USD Tether Limited Limited transparency
USD Coin (USDC) Fiat-Collateralized USD Circle & Coinbase High
Binance USD (BUSD) Fiat-Collateralized USD Binance & Paxos High
DAI Crypto-Collateralized USD MakerDAO Decentralized
TrueUSD (TUSD) Fiat-Collateralized USD TrustToken High
Pax Dollar (USDP) Fiat-Collateralized USD Paxos Trust Company High
Gemini Dollar (GUSD) Fiat-Collateralized USD Gemini Trust Company High

Checklist for Choosing Stable Coins

Use this checklist to evaluate which stable coin aligns with your needs:

  • Is the stable coin fully backed by reputable assets?
  • Does it have transparent reserve attestations?
  • What level of regulatory compliance does it maintain?
  • Is the issuer reputable and trustworthy?
  • How active and secure is the supporting blockchain?
  • What are the fees for transactions and transfers?
  • Does it integrate well with your preferred platforms or wallets?
